BROOKFIELD, Wis.--(Business Wire)--
Fiserv, Inc. (NASDAQ: FISV), the leading global provider of financial services
technology solutions, today announced that IDC Financial Insights, a leading
independent and global provider of research-based advisory and consulting
services, American Banker and Bank Technology News have once again ranked Fiserv
as the No. 1 company on the FinTech 100 for 2009, an annual international
listing of the top technology vendors from the financial services industry.
Fiserv has been a top leader in this survey every year of the survey`s
existence, earning the No. 1 position five of the last six years.

Nearly two years ago, Fiserv completed its largest acquisition ever, CheckFree
Corp., the market leader in online banking, electronic bill payment and
presentment, and in February re-launched Fiserv with a new one Fiserv structure,
go-to-market strategy and brand.

Introduced in 2004, the FinTech 100 is the world`s only ranking of technology
providers in the financial services industry, comprising the top vertical
technology vendors that derive more than a third of their revenue from sales to
financial services industry clients. For more information about the rankings,
